How to Check the National Emission Standard of a Car?
1 Answers
To check the national emission standard of a car, you can: 1. Look at the vehicle's factory certificate; 2. Check the vehicle's environmental standard list; 3. Review the vehicle conformity certificate. The automotive emission standard refers to regulations on the content of harmful gases emitted from vehicle exhaust, including carbon monoxide, hydrocarbons, nitrogen oxides, particulate matter, and soot.
